From 9abfe401229fb71ee30366ee8c58c262d530daee Mon Sep 17 00:00:00 2001
From: Jean-Matthieu Etancelin <jean-matthieu.etancelin@imag.fr>
Date: Wed, 20 Feb 2013 16:57:29 +0000
Subject: [PATCH] Fix including .cl files in setup

---
 HySoP/setup.py.in | 3 ++-
 1 file changed, 2 insertions(+), 1 deletion(-)

diff --git a/HySoP/setup.py.in b/HySoP/setup.py.in
index a46bf9088..098bcc29d 100644
--- a/HySoP/setup.py.in
+++ b/HySoP/setup.py.in
@@ -100,7 +100,8 @@ config = Configuration(name=name,
       packages=packages,
       data_files=[('./parmepy/particular_solvers/gpu_src',
                    ['@CMAKE_SOURCE_DIR@/parmepy/particular_solvers/gpu_src/' + cl_file
-                    for cl_file in os.listdir('@CMAKE_SOURCE_DIR@/parmepy/particular_solvers/gpu_src/')])]
+                    for cl_file in os.listdir('@CMAKE_SOURCE_DIR@/parmepy/particular_solvers/gpu_src/')
+                    if cl_file[-3:]=='.cl'])]
 )
 
 setup(**config.todict())
-- 
GitLab